Description of Drills

"Drills" - your personal shooting training manager. Now it's much easier to improve your shooting skills and track your development!
 Two training sections "Dry Practice" and "Shooting Practice" provide the ability to create different types of exercises. Dynamic statistics allows you to make training sessions systematically and accurately track your results. In the "History" section you can always view the detailed results of each training.
 Also, the application works in conjunction with a shooting timer SG-sensor. Working in pairs, the application and the sensor are synchronized and all data is immediately transferred to the screen of your phone. Using "Drills" application, you can set goals to achieve, the detailed statistics of training and various exercises will help you with that." FREE DRILLS Basic functionality, you can connect SG Timer, configure it, synchronise and save your practices from timer. ADVANCED DRILLS Advanced functionality, this is full access. You have ability to create and save your own Dry and Shoot practices, access to record video with information overlay. Reviews of Drills

  • There is some time lag, and there isn’t a way to compensate for the echo lag

    This app is one of the most refined apps for shooting. I really like it. The only problem is it lags behind about .19 seconds in my case, so none of my splits are accurate. If you could adjust the echo lag it would be perfect!

    Developer Response

    Thank you for your feedback. You can set the echo delay in the shooting preset. This eliminates false recognition when shooting steel or in an indoor range with echo.

  • Good but could be much better

    Hi,

    I really like the SG timer and app but I think it is missing some pretty basic functions that would take this to the next level for serious competitors.

    1) add SEARCH function in Calendar, Stage Library, and Training. This way I can quickly find what I am looking for so I can save time during live or dry fire and find a drill or stage in the calendar so I easily do analysis of improvement over a period of time.

    2) add the ability to give a quick stage a name and maybe even add notes.

    3) add something similar to Training but for live fire. This way I can enter in drills by name and then quickly pull them up at the range and shoot them. Then I would have a training record for livefire just like I have for dryfire. I do the same drills for both so why not be able to train the same way.

    4) add all shot times to stage results along with the other data like hit factor, total time, etc. If I video, all the times and splits are captured on the video, but if I don’t video then none of my times or splits are saved to my history for that stage. I like the video function but I don’t always have the time to set up video every time I go to the range.
